Abstract
The invention discloses a kind of spray cooling devices of farm's constant temperature and humidity, including shell, data acquisition module is provided on the shell, water tank is provided in the shell, the outer surface of the water tank is fixedly connected with the inner wall of shell, and the upper surface of water tank is connected by drinking-water pipe with the water inlet of water pump, the lower surface of the water pump is fixedly connected with the upper surface of water tank, the water outlet of the water pump is connected by drainpipe with the bottom end of communicating pipe, the outer surface of the drainpipe is socketed rubber sleeve, and rubber sleeve is connected to the upper surface of shell;Pass through setting water pump, water tank, outlet pipe and atomizer, water in water tank can be extracted out and is delivered in outlet pipe by water pump, quantity by the way that atomizer is arranged is several, water mist can uniformly be sprayed away when atomizer work, so that water will not be in drops when being sprayed away, there is better effect, and the probability reduction that poultry is sick to cooling.

With the raising of cultivating condition, the breeding environment of poultry is improved, and avoids poultry poor always
In environment, present technology is usually to avoid the environment in field in hot weather that from becoming to spraying wet down is carried out in farm
Dry and temperature is high, can cause deleterious effect to the growth of domestic animal in this way, and existing wet down cooling is typically pushed up inside
Portion is laid with water pipe, sprinkling water mist of fixed place and time, but water mist in this way can drench domestic animal, is likely to result in domestic animal and catches a cold, and due to
It is of fixed place and time, therefore as the variation cooling effect of temperature is bad, certain inconvenience is brought to using.

The working principle of the invention and process for using: after the present invention installs, this programme is placed on farm by worker
Interior, humidity sensor 3 and temperature sensor 7 can detecte the temperature and humidity in farm, and pass information to D A conversion
Module, D A conversion module the information of transmitting is converted after pass to information identification module, information identification module can be to three
Kind of information is identified and is passed to host 2, and single-chip microcontroller 24 can be by three kinds of data receivers, will be in data and memory module 25
Normal data makes comparison, and when data are lower than normal data, single-chip microcontroller 24 controls motor 20,14 work of water pump 10 and axial flow blower
Make, while timing module 23 works, the water in water tank 11 can be extracted out and is delivered in outlet pipe 6 by water pump 10, atomizer 9
Water mist can uniformly be sprayed away when work, axial flow blower 14 can blow away water mist when working, and expand the covering model of water mist
It encloses, while increasing the mobility of air, and axial flow blower 14 can be driven mobile when the work of motor 20, so that two axial flow blowers
14 can in shell 1 around motor 20 rotate, the water mist sprayed out can be dispelled and be spread around, when motor 20,
After a period of work, humidity and temperature can achieve qualified standard, at this time timing module 23 for water pump 10 and axial flow blower 14
Single-chip microcontroller 24 can be fed back information to, and motor 20, water pump 10 and axial flow blower 14 are controlled by single-chip microcontroller 24 and stopped working.
